Expert writing Tips
Best practice
Use "their answer to" when referring to a specific solution or response to a defined problem or question. Ensure the context clearly establishes what the problem or question is.
Common error
Avoid using "their answer to" without clearly defining the preceding question or problem. Without context, the phrase becomes vague and confusing.

More alternative expressions(10)
Phrases that express similar concepts, ordered by semantic similarity:
their response to
Replaces "answer" with "response", suggesting a reaction rather than a solution.
their solution for
Substitutes "answer" with "solution", focusing on problem-solving aspect.
their approach to
Replaces "answer" with "approach", emphasizing a method or strategy.
their reaction to
Focuses on emotional or behavioral response rather than a reasoned answer.
their way of dealing with
Rephrases the idea to highlight the manner of handling a situation.
their means of addressing
More formal and emphasizes the act of tackling a problem.
how they handled
Simple and direct, focusing on the action taken.
their counter to
Implies an opposition or rebuttal, rather than a general answer.
their retort to
Suggests a sharp or witty reply, often in response to criticism.
their comeback to
Informal, suggesting a return to form or a successful response after a setback.
FAQs
How can I use "their answer to" in a sentence?
You can use "their answer to" to describe a solution or response to a problem or question. For example, "The new policy was "their answer to" rising crime rates".
What are some alternatives to "their answer to"?
Some alternatives include "their response to", "their solution for", or "their approach to", depending on the specific context.
Is it correct to say "there answer to" instead of "their answer to"?
No, "there answer to" is grammatically incorrect. The correct possessive pronoun is "their", indicating that the answer belongs to a group of people.
What's the difference between "their answer to" and "the answer to"?
"Their answer to" indicates a specific group's solution or response, while "the answer to" refers to a general or universally accepted solution. For example, "Their answer to the problem was controversial, but "the answer to" the equation is 42".
